The sum of two numbers is negative twenty-three. One number is seven less than the other. Find the numbers.

Mathematics
2 answers:
EastWind [94]3 years ago
8 0

Answer:

first number −8 second number −15

Step-by-step explanation:

n+n−7=−23

Combine like terms.

2n−7=−23

Add 7 to each side and simplify.

2n=−16

Divide each side by two and simplify.

n=−8

Now solve for each number.

n−8−=−8 1st number

n −7 2nd number

-8−7

-15

Step 6. Check. Is −15 seven less than −8?

−8−7−=-15

−15=−15✓

Is their sum −23?

−8+(−15)=−23

−23=−23✓

Step 7. Answer the question.

The numbers are −8 and −15.
